Solos challenges Meta’s Ray-Bans with $299 ChatGPT smart glasses


Both competing products are notably the same price.

The AirGo Vision is available now starting at $299 — the same price as the Ray-Ban Meta eyewear tech — and features integration with OpenAI’s GPT-4o AI model to identify and answer questions about the people, objects, and text seen by the camera. Solos says the glasses can also be integrated with other AI models like Google Gemini and Anthropic’s Claude, something the company previously teased when it announced the AirGo Vision in June. “One thing we promised to deliver on was allowing consumers to have control of their experience with AI and smart technology, particularly with privacy options in mind,” Solos co-founder Kenneth Fan said in the announcement.
